CoinPaprika API MCP Tools for CrewAI (10)

These 10 tools become available when you connect CoinPaprika API to CrewAI via MCP:

01

get_coin_details

Get full metadata and project details for a specific coin by ID

02

get_coin_events

Get recent and upcoming events for a specific cryptocurrency

03

get_coin_exchanges

Get all exchanges where a specific coin is traded

04

get_coin_markets

Get all active trading markets and pairs for a specific coin

05

get_coin_ohlcv_latest

Get the latest OHLCV (Open, High, Low, Close, Volume) data for a coin

06

get_coin_ticker

Get real-time price and ticker data for a specific coin

07

get_global_market_overview

Get an overview of the entire cryptocurrency market performance

08

list_all_coins

Useful for mapping coin IDs. List all available cryptocurrencies in the CoinPaprika database

09

list_all_tickers

List current prices and ticker data for all active coins

10

list_crypto_exchanges

List all cryptocurrency exchanges supported by CoinPaprika

CoinPaprika API + CrewAI FAQ

Common questions about integrating CoinPaprika API MCP Server with CrewAI.

01

How does CrewAI discover and connect to MCP tools?

CrewAI connects to MCP servers lazily. when the crew starts, each agent resolves its MCP URLs and fetches the tool catalog via the standard tools/list method. This means tools are always fresh and reflect the server's current capabilities. No tool schemas need to be hardcoded.
02

Can different agents in the same crew use different MCP servers?

Yes. Each agent has its own mcps list, so you can assign specific servers to specific roles. For example, a reconnaissance agent might use a domain intelligence server while an analysis agent uses a vulnerability database server.
03

What happens when an MCP tool call fails during a crew run?

CrewAI wraps tool failures as context for the agent. The LLM receives the error message and can decide to retry with different parameters, fall back to a different tool, or mark the task as partially complete. This resilience is critical for production workflows.
04

Can CrewAI agents call multiple MCP tools in parallel?

CrewAI agents execute tool calls sequentially within a single reasoning step. However, you can run multiple agents in parallel using process=Process.parallel, each calling different MCP tools concurrently. This is ideal for workflows where separate data sources need to be queried simultaneously.
05

Can I run CrewAI crews on a schedule (cron)?

Yes. CrewAI crews are standard Python scripts, so you can invoke them via cron, Airflow, Celery, or any task scheduler. The crew.kickoff() method runs synchronously by default, making it straightforward to integrate into existing pipelines.
